Can i send in multiple passport renewals in same envelope?

Can i send in multiple passport renewals in same envelope? Question: 2 passport renewals can be made in the same envelope. One check for payment of both or 2 separate checks? Answer: We recommend you place each application, supporting documents and payment in a separate envelope. Then, you can place the two envelopes in a larger envelope to mail to the processing center.

Can you put return address on front of envelope?

Yes it is. The USPS (in the U.S.) prefers it to be on the upper left corner of the face of the envelope, but they allow it on the rear envelope flap. The only requirement is that the recipient’s name and address are on the front center of the envelope.

Why do chinese give red envelopes?

At Lunar New Year, it’s tradition to give the gift of a bright, beautiful red envelope (known as 紅包, hóngbāo) to your friends and family. … These are filled with money – and symbolize good wishes and luck for the new year ahead. The importance of the hóngbāo isn’t the cash held inside; it’s actually the envelope itself.

How fold letter for an envelope?

To fold the letter correctly, you must take the bottom 1/3 of the letter and fold it upwards towards the letterhead – it should be folded about halfway to the top. Then crease the fold. Next you fold the top down and crease that fold also.

What is the envelope of gas that surrounds earth?

The atmosphere is the thin envelope of gas molecules surrounding the Earth; it is held down by Earth’s gravitational pull. The atmosphere is concentrated at the Earth’s surface and rapidly thins as you move upward, blending with space at about 100 miles above sea level.

How to place a certified mail sticker on an envelope?

On letters: The Certified Receipt with the number and barcode is placed just to the right of the return address with the top of the receipt folded over the top of the envelope. The number and barcode needs to be on the front of the envelope.

Can you mail 2 tax returns in one envelope?

If you are sending in multiple tax returns to the IRS or state, do not stuff them all together in one envelope without properly separating them. Place all the individual tax year envelopes into one larger envelope. … Mail the tax returns USPS certified mail with return receipt.

Can you get dna from an envelope?

Where does the DNA come from on an Envelope? DNA can be found under the stamp and where the envelope or aerogramme has been sealed. If an envelope, it should have been opened at the top or side of the envelope, rather than along the seal. The more area available for sampling, the better results we get.

Can i mail keys in a regular envelope?

Yes, you can mail a key. Do not just put it in a regular envelope though, or it will tear through and become lost. Tape the key to a piece of stiff cardboard and insert it in a padded mailer. Alternatively, you can use a small box.
